How to Get Your First IT Job: A Step-by-Step Guide

The Information Technology (IT) sector in Australia is booming, offering diverse, challenging, and often well-paid career opportunities. Maybe you’re fascinated by how technology works, enjoy solving problems, or want a career with strong prospects. But if you’re starting from scratch, whether as a student, a recent graduate, or someone looking to change careers, taking the first step into your first IT job can seem daunting.

Don’t worry, you’re not alone. Many successful IT professionals started exactly where you are now. The key to finding your place in the industry is to practice patience and persistence. This guide will walk you through the essential steps to navigate the journey from aspiring techie to landing your first IT role in Australia.

Step 1: Self-Assessment & Identifying Your Interests

Before diving headfirst into applications, take a moment to reflect on your interests. The IT field is vast, encompassing everything from software development to user support, so you need to understand what youโ€™re passionate about. Do you enjoy tinkering with computer hardware? Are you fascinated by how networks connect the world? Do you get satisfaction from helping others solve technical glitches? Answering these questions will help you determine what type of role is suited for you. 

Also, consider your existing skills, even from non-technical backgrounds. Are you a great communicator? Detail-oriented? A natural problem-solver? Do you have experience in customer service? These transferable skills are highly valued in IT, especially in entry-level support roles. Understanding your interests and existing strengths will help you identify which corner of the IT world might be the best fit for you to start exploring.

Step 2: Explore Entry-Level IT Roles

Now that you have an idea of what type of role youโ€™re interested in, the next step is to start looking for entry-level positions. Understanding what jobs are available in the market will help you create a roadmap of the skills youโ€™ll need to develop.

IT Support Officer/Help Desk Technician

IT Support Officers / Help Desk Technicians are the first point of contact for users experiencing technical issues. Their daily roles and responsibilities often involve troubleshooting hardware, software, and basic network problems, and logging issues. On top of providing technical fixes, they also excel at customer service.

Service Desk Analyst

Service Desk Analysts serve as a key part of the IT support team, handling incoming requests and incidents in line with defined processes. While similar to Help Desk roles, they often take on more complex responsibilities, including detailed ticket logging, tracking issue trends, managing escalations, and ensuring compliance with service level agreements (SLAs). Strong communication and time management skills are essential for success in this role.

Junior Network Technician

Junior Network Technicians work under the guidance of senior network professionals to ensure the smooth operation of an organisationโ€™s network infrastructure. This includes assisting with the installation, configuration, and maintenance of routers, switches, firewalls, and cabling. They may also help monitor network performance and resolve connectivity issues, gaining hands-on experience with enterprise-level systems and tools.

Trainee IT Technician

Trainee IT Technicians take on a broad range of responsibilities, often rotating through different tasks to gain exposure across IT systems. Typical duties include setting up hardware and software, providing basic technical support, performing routine system maintenance, and assisting with user account management. They usually work under close supervision, making this an ideal role for developing foundational IT skills in a real-world environment.

Look up these roles on job boards like Seek or Indeed to understand their typical duties, required skills, and salary expectations. This research will help you target your learning and job search efforts effectively.

Step 3: Gain Foundational Knowledge and Skills

This is arguably the most critical step. While enthusiasm is great, employers need candidates with a solid grasp of IT fundamentals. At the end of the day, you need the knowledge to do the job, and there are two main pathways to acquiring these skills:

Self-Study

Self-study using online resources (like YouTube tutorials, tech blogs, vendor documentation) can be cost-effective but requires immense discipline and can leave gaps in your knowledge. Coding bootcamps offer intensive, focused training but can be expensive and often specialise in specific areas like web development, which might not align with entry-level support roles.

Formal Qualifications

Pursuing formal qualifications is one of the most effective ways for beginners to build a strong foundation in the tech industry. Beyond earning a degree, completing nationally recognised certifications demonstrates to employers that you meet key standards in both knowledge and hands-on skills. Information technology courses are an excellent starting point. These programs cover high-demand areas like cybersecurity, networking, and technical support, helping you become job-ready in a rapidly evolving field.

Step 4: Build Practical Experience & Your Portfolio 

Employers love to see practical application, even without formal job experience. You need to bridge the gap between theory and practice.

Set Up a Home Lab

This doesn’t need to be expensive. Use an old computer or virtualisation software to install different operating systems, experiment with network settings, practice command-line operations, or even set up a basic home server. Document your projects!

Work on Personal Projects

Build a simple website using HTML/CSS. Create a small database application. Automate a task with a simple script (Python is a great starting point). Configure a Raspberry Pi for a specific function. These demonstrate initiative and practical skills.

Volunteer

Many charities, community groups, libraries, or even schools desperately need basic IT support. Offer your time to help them set up computers, troubleshoot issues, or manage their website. This provides real-world experience and looks great on a resume.

Look for Short-Term Gigs

Check freelancing/job platforms for tech-related tasks. Try looking for projects in basic troubleshooting or data entry since these will serve as a great starting point. 

Seek Relevant Internships

Don’t underestimate the value of even short-term, unpaid work experience or internships if you can manage it. This provides invaluable exposure to a professional IT environment. Remember to document everything you do โ€“ what the project was, the problem you solved, the technologies you used, and the outcome. This forms the basis of your portfolio or experience section on your resume.

Step 5: Craft Your Job Application Materials 

With knowledge and some practical experience under your belt, it’s time to showcase it effectively. 

Resume / CV

Since you’re entry-level, focus on skills. Start with your contact details and a brief, tailored professional summary or objective clearly stating your career goal and key strengths. Create a prominent “Technical Skills” section listing operating systems, hardware knowledge, software proficiency, networking concepts, and any specific tools you’ve learned. 

Detail your projects and volunteer work under an “Experience” or “Projects” section โ€“ describe what you did, the skills you used, and the outcome. List your education and certifications clearly, giving prominence to qualifications like the ICT30120. If you have previous non-IT work experience, highlight transferable skills like customer service, communication, and problem-solving. Use keywords found in entry-level IT job descriptions. Aim for 1-2 pages, ensuring it’s clean, professional, and easy to read.

Cover Letter

 Never send a generic cover letter. Customise it for every single application. Address it to the hiring manager if possible. Briefly introduce yourself, state the role you’re applying for, and immediately highlight 2-3 key skills or experiences from your resume that directly match the job requirements. Express genuine enthusiasm for the specific company and the role. Explain why you want to work there. Keep it concise and professional โ€“ one page maximum.

LinkedIn Profile

Treat this as your online professional presence. Ensure it’s complete with a professional photo, a compelling summary, detailed experience (mirroring your resume but potentially adding more detail), a comprehensive skills list (ask connections for endorsements), and any certifications.

Step 6: Network Effectively

Networking isn’t just for salespeople; it’s crucial in IT too. Many job openings are filled through referrals or aren’t advertised publicly, so itโ€™s important to start building your professional network as early as possible.

Use LinkedIn

Connect strategically with recruiters working in the IT space, people holding the types of roles you aspire to, and individuals working at companies that interest you. Don’t just collect connections โ€“ engage with posts, share relevant content, and participate in groups. Over time, your network may become cluttered with connections that no longer serve your goals. Knowing how to remove connections on LinkedIn can help you keep your professional circle relevant and purposeful.

Attend IT Events

Look for virtual or in-person industry events, webinars, workshops, or local tech meetups. These are great places to learn and meet professionals in the space.

Informational Interviews

Politely reach out to people in interesting roles and ask for a brief chat (15-20 minutes) to learn about their career path and experiences. This is for gathering information, not directly asking for a job, but it can lead to valuable connections.

Step 7: Search and Apply Strategically

Now it’s time for the active job hunt. Regularly check major Australian job boards like Seek, Indeed, LinkedIn Jobs, Jora, and Glassdoor. Also, explore specialist IT job boards and the career pages of companies you’re interested in. Additionally, you can also check in with recruitment agencies that specialise in hiring for IT roles.

As you explore these platforms, make use of specific keywords related to the entry-level roles you identified (e.g., “IT Support,” “Help Desk,” “Service Desk,” “IT Trainee”). Set up job alerts to get notified of new postings and focus on applying for roles where you meet a good portion of the essential criteria. Remember, quality over quantity โ€“ tailor each application rather than mass-applying with a generic resume. Keep track of your applications in a simple spreadsheet.

Step 8: Prepare for Interviews

Getting an interview invitation is a big step forwardโ€”but itโ€™s just the beginning. To stand out, you need to take a proactive approach to preparation. Fortunately, there are several small but impactful things you can do to increase your chances of success.

Research the Company

Once youโ€™ve secured an interview, your top priority should be learning about the company. Understand their business model, values, workplace culture, and any recent news or developments. This knowledge will help you tailor your responses and demonstrate genuine interest.

Practice for Different Interview Formats

Interviews can vary widely, so itโ€™s important to prepare for multiple formats. Some employers may just opt to do a quick call, while others may require you to take an assessment exam. Moreover, employers may ask you about behavioral situations, so be prepared to discuss topics like teamwork, conflict resolution, or problem-solving.

Prepare Questions to Ask 

Always bring a few thoughtful questions to ask the interviewer. Inquire about the role, team dynamics, company culture, or growth opportunities. This shows curiosity, engagement, and preparation.

Confirm the Logistics 

Double-check the interview time, location, or virtual platform details. Know who youโ€™ll be speaking with, and plan your commute or test your technology in advance to avoid last-minute hiccups.

Take The First Step to a Successful IT Career!

Landing your first IT job requires a combination of acquiring the right knowledge, gaining practical experience, effectively showcasing your potential, and persistent effort in your job search. It might seem like a lot, but by breaking it down into these manageable steps โ€“ self-assessment, learning, practicing, crafting your applications, networking, and preparing for interviews โ€“ you can systematically build your path into this exciting field.

The journey requires dedication, but the demand for skilled IT professionals in Australia remains strong. Start today by identifying your interests and exploring learning options. With consistent action and a positive mindset, that rewarding first IT role is well within your reach. Good luck!

Suggested articles:

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top